Pros

-Good environment to work in. -(Mostly) friendly co-workers. -Rest breaks were given fairly. (You get a 15 min break after working 4 hours and can get up to two, 15 min breaks and a 30 min lunch break after working more than 8 hours. Which is probably necessary after standing for hours without sitting.) -There was always at least some support when you call any of the employees and even managers who will come to help you if you have any questions or need additional cashiers during busy periods. Everyone works as a team. Something that I always appreciate. -Good entry level work. Working here helped me know better about how retail works and understanding the spirit of "customer service" which is a useful skill if you ever want to work at any Marketing or Sales Job or anything that involves dealing with people.

Cons

-Minimum Wage Pay (Here in MN it's $9.00 as of March 2016) Don't expect to earn much money from working here. Even with the wage hike last summer, no matter how the Manager tells you that "you're getting a raise!", it's because by law they are required to pay you at least that amount if you're 18+ -Long periods of standing is required. (Although you do get breaks as mentioned in the pros) I didn't like having to stand in one place, especially if I have to work a full 8 hour shift, thankfully they give us the option to help other associates with folding clothes or helping customers what they need that keeps it less boring and stifling on the body. (Mostly the legs) -Can be stressful if not managed right. Often Managers will tend to underestimate the amount of employees working on certain days that can put a lot of stress and/or fatigue on the employees especially if they didn't expect a day to be busy. Better to be overstaffed than under. -Dealing with expired coupons from angry customers. (You have no idea how many people will complain about this to you even if the coupon labels the expiry date. Most people don't read carefully and so they get upset and can potentially throw a misfit at you for no reason even if it's not your fault. Just make sure you don't retaliate back and calmly explain with a smile."Oh I'm sorry this has coupon has expired." and 90% of them will gladly back off, no complaints, no drama. And for the other 10% who don't take your word for it? well, I pray to God for you that they will have mercy. -No room for true advancement. Granted this is retail so don't expect to be moving up the ladder (if there is any) after working here for a year. It's part of the reason why I left. -(For POS Associates only) Working hours are sketchy, you provide them the hours you are available to work, but it seems they never fill in the hours completely for you and often will ask you to work hours that you DIDN'T asked to do. At one point, I had a whole week off of no work even though I let my open availability work hours up to 25 hours a week. I heard rumors that they let you work more based on the amount of credit cards you open to customers or get them enrolled to the "YES TO YOU" rewards card. Which is unfair and unethical to the employee. Why should I have to work less hours because I couldn't open more credit cards? It's as if I'm working on Commission! However I see this problem to POS Associates only. Everyone else who doesn't work on the Cashier registers don't seem to have this problem.
